class Solution {
public int minimumDifference(int[] nums, int k) {
Arrays.sort(nums);
int min = Integer.MAX_VALUE;
for (int i = 0; i + k - 1 < nums.length; i++){
min = Math.min(min, nums[i + k - 1] - nums[i]);
}
return min;
}
}
双指针的应用

该篇博客介绍了如何使用双指针技巧解决寻找数组中长度为k的子数组最小差值的问题。代码中展示了排序后遍历数组找到最小差值的过程,适用于数组处理和算法优化的场景。
260

被折叠的 条评论
为什么被折叠?



